Echoes of Veiled Light

for percussion trio | 2010

photo credit: Rino Pizzi

When line upon line percussion approached me about writing a new piece for them, they had a simple but terrifying request: “Write us a quiet piece.” Echoes of Veiled Light is a meditative and at times even lyrical work that exploits the quiet side of percussion for the length of the entire piece.  The idea of ‘echoing’ comes from the close imitation of thematic material, which is used throughout the piece, and ‘veiled light’ refers to the use of bright, metallic instruments in a muted way, creating a hazy, cloaked effect. Echoes of Veiled Light appears on line upon line percussion's self-title album, which you can obtain on iTunes or Amazon.
